What mates well with a G5X2 in an AUTO
Will be full bolt-ons, G5X2, STOCK heads(for now), TNT 100-150 shot and a decent amount of weight loss.
I will be using a Yank PT4400EXTREME converter.
What gear? Where to shift at?
I am thinking 3.73 shifting at 6600? That's just a guess though.

Re: What mates well with a G5X2 in an AUTO
Def 3:73 gears. I would shift it 200 RPM below your rev limiter. 6600 rev limiter, and 6400 shifts. Go by where the cam us making it's power. You'll find yourself playing with shift points throughout the year, until you find the sweet spot.
Make sure you have a window switch. Many guys with that convertor have found themselves bouncing off the rev limiter when hitting the juics, as the convertor flashes so high when on the spray. If that happens, fuel cuts off, engine leans out severely = blown motor, & you being <img border="0" title="" alt="[Mad]" src="gr_images/icons/mad.gif" />
In addition to the fact that it will save your tranny. See ya at the track. Good luck.

Re: What mates well with a G5X2 in an AUTO
I think a little less stall may work better. Say a PYE 4100 for nitrous use.
Cheers,
Chris
What size slick are you going to run? If you are going 27-28 inch tire get 4.10 gears, if staying 26 inch 3.73s will work great.
